When it comes to developing iOS applications, partnering with a top-notch iOS app development service company can make all the difference. With millions of apps available on the App Store, ensuring your app stands out and delivers exceptional user experience is crucial. Here are some expert tips to help you navigate the process of hiring the best iOS app development services for your project.
1. Define Your Project Requirements Clearly
Before reaching out to potential iOS app development companies, take the time to define your project requirements clearly. Outline your app's objectives, features, target audience, and any specific design preferences or technical integrations you require. Having a clear vision of your project will help streamline the hiring process and ensure you find a development partner that aligns with your needs.
2. Research Potential Service Providers
Conduct thorough research to identify potential iOS app development service providers. Look for companies with a proven track record of delivering high-quality iOS applications within your industry or niche. Explore their portfolios, client testimonials, and case studies to gauge the quality of their work and their level of expertise.
3. Evaluate Technical Proficiency and Experience
When evaluating potential iOS app development companies, pay close attention to their technical proficiency and experience with iOS app development. Inquire about the technologies and programming languages they specialize in, such as Swift and Objective-C, as well as their experience working with iOS frameworks like UIKit and SwiftUI. Additionally, consider the company's experience with integrating third-party APIs, ensuring they can meet your app's functional requirements.
4. Assess Design Capabilities and User Experience Focus
A visually appealing and intuitive user interface is essential for the success of any iOS app. Assess the design capabilities of potential service providers by reviewing their past projects and evaluating the user interfaces they've created. Look for companies that prioritize user experience (UX) design and employ best practices for creating engaging and user-friendly interfaces that resonate with your target audience.
5. Consider Communication and Collaboration
Effective communication and collaboration are essential for the success of any development project. When selecting an iOS app development company, consider their communication channels, responsiveness, and willingness to collaborate closely with your team throughout the development process. Choose a partner that values transparency, provides regular progress updates, and encourages open dialogue to ensure your project stays on track.
6. Review Pricing and Payment Structures
While cost shouldn't be the sole determining factor when hiring an iOS app development company, it's essential to review their pricing and payment structures to ensure they align with your budget and financial constraints. Request detailed project proposals and estimates from multiple service providers, taking into account factors such as project scope, timeline, and any additional services or maintenance packages offered.
7. Seek References and Recommendations
Before making a final decision, seek references and recommendations from past clients or industry peers who have worked with the iOS app development companies you're considering. Ask about their experiences, the quality of the final deliverables, and the company's overall professionalism and customer service. This firsthand feedback can provide valuable insights and help you make an informed decision.
By following these expert tips, you can streamline the process of hiring top iOS app development services and find a trusted partner to bring your app idea to life.
FAQs
How long does it typically take to develop an iOS app?
The timeline for iOS app development can vary depending on the complexity of the project, features required, and development approach. On average, it can take anywhere from a few weeks to several months to develop a fully functional iOS app.
What factors influence the cost of iOS app development?
Several factors can influence the cost of iOS app development, including project complexity, design requirements, desired features and functionalities, integration with third-party services, and ongoing maintenance and support needs.
Do iOS app development companies provide post-launch support and maintenance?
Many iOS app development companies offer post-launch support and maintenance services to ensure the continued performance and optimization of your app. Be sure to inquire about their support offerings and any associated costs during the hiring process.
Can I request changes to the app during the development process?
Yes, most iOS app development companies accommodate change requests and iterations during the development process. However, it's essential to communicate any desired changes early on and be prepared for potential adjustments to the project timeline and budget.
What steps are involved in the iOS app development process?
The iOS app development process typically involves several stages, including project planning and discovery, design and prototyping, development and coding, testing and quality assurance, deployment to the App Store, and post-launch support and maintenance.